Pankaj Tripathi’s next film is going to be a biographical drama on the life of former Indian Prime Minister Atal Bihari Vajpayee. The film titled as ‘Atal’ is helmed by national award winning filmmaker Ravi Jadhav (‘Natarang’, ‘Timepass’, ‘Nude’).
‘Atal’ will carry on the patriotic theme through one of Atal Bihari Vajpayee’s iconic lines “Main Rahun Ya Na Rahun, Ye Desh Rehna Chahiye” (“I am there or not, this nation should be there”). As per director Ravi Jadhav, the film will bring to screen the story of a visionary, an exemplary leader and a humane politician.
Pankaj Tripathi is well known for his versatile and impactful acting style and has proved his mettle in both films and series. Some of his credits include ‘Gangs of Wasseypur’, ‘Newton’, ‘Stree’, ‘Ludo’, ‘Mimi’, ‘Mirzapur’, ‘Sacred Games’ and many more. His upcoming project includes Akshay Kumar’s ‘OMG 2 – Oh My God! 2’.
Written by Utkarsh Naithani, ‘Atal’ will be produced by Vinod Bhanushali, Sandeep Singh, Sam Khan and Kamlesh Bhanushali in association with 70MM Talkies. ‘Atal’ is co-produced by Zeeshan Ahmed and Shivv Sharma and will begin filming soon.
